Waterloo, Ontario, Canada
Job Category: Digital Design Engineer
Work Mode: In-person
Experience Level: Senior
Full/Part Time: Full Time
Apply Now
Job Description
As an FPGA Design Engineer, you will setup, troubleshoot, design and program FPGA digital systems. Candidates will be responsible for integrating new FPGA-based circuit boards, designing FPGA logic in VHDL and working with customers to customize SOC’s existing suite of IP.
Responsibilities:
Create, troubleshoot, design, and program FPGA digital systems, ensuring high performance and reliability.
Integrate new FPGA-based circuit boards into existing systems, focusing on seamless functionality and compatibility.
Develop and test FPGA designs using VHDL.
Collaborate closely with hardware and software engineers to ensure overall system integration and functionality.
Work with customers to customize SOC’s existing suite of IP solutions, tailoring them to meet specific project requirements and applications.
Develop product specifications.
Skills
Programming skills in VHDL and/or Verilog.
Programming skills in C/C++
Familiarity with PCB design and bring-up
Experience with Microsemi(Microchip) FPGAs
Excellent problem-solving skills and attention to detail..
Strong initiative with a proactive and innovative approach.
Effective collaboration skills for working with cross-functional teams.
Qualifications
Bachelor or Post-Graduate Degree in Computer/Electrical Engineering (or equivalent).
Minimum of two years' experience in FPGA design(Xilinx or Intel).